Transaction 96af3368c5973e9fcaf49ebfb39343c0a08d5016bf757aba1a5fd2d4df900214
2 Input
1 Outputs
- 96af3368c5973e9fcaf49ebfb39343c0a08d5016bf757aba1a5fd2d4df900214:0
value 862305
address bc1qchn6v9jv6ykpnr8mcujzg2mz0t8t948aahfcgu